Windows SMP sucks. Linux SMP is where it's at. <points to 22,000 PPD>

If you insist on running Windows then here's the way you want to test the Core i7:

1. Disable HT in BIOS.
2. Run TWO VMware+Linux SMP clients for one WU (-oneunit option) and monitor the PPD.
3. Enable HT in BIOS.
4. Run FOUR VMware+Linux SMP clients for one WU (-oneunit option) and monitor the PPD.
5. Post the PPD shown by FahMon for each.

Results from such a test will contribute significantly to overclock.net.
